Abstract
本发明提供了一种高效去污的表面活性剂组合物,包括以下重量份的组分:烷基酸二乙醇酰胺25~30份、烷基氨基丙酸钠25~30份、烷基糖苷15~20份、纳米二氧化硅分散液10~15份、驱油组分1~5份、碱性酶组分0.1~1份、乙二醇苯醚0.1~1份。本发明提供的表面活性剂组合物,可作为织物净洗剂、浸泡漂白剂、除油净洗剂等的添加料,能够提升其去污、驱油性能,并且能够强力分解残留的果蔬污渍、油污等。
Description
技术领域
本发明涉及表面活性剂技术领域,具体涉及一种高效去污的表面活性剂组合物。
背景技术
表面活性剂在我们的生活中会被广泛地使用到,用途涉及很多方面,例如洗发水、沐浴露、厨房清洗剂、洗手剂等。市面上比较常用的表面活性剂如AES,去污、驱油性能不足。
发明内容
针对以上问题,本发明提供一种高效去污的表面活性剂组合物,可作为织物净洗剂、浸泡漂白剂、除油净洗剂等的添加料,能够提升其去污、驱油性能,并且能够强力分解残留的果蔬污渍、油污等。
为实现上述目的,本发明通过以下技术方案来解决:
一种高效去污的表面活性剂组合物,包括以下重量份的组分:烷基酸二乙醇酰胺25~30份、烷基氨基丙酸钠25~30份、烷基糖苷15~20份、纳米二氧化硅分散液10~15份、驱油组分1~5份、碱性酶组分0.1~1份、乙二醇苯醚0.1~1份。
具体的,所述烷基酸二乙醇酰胺选自十二烷基酸二乙醇酰胺、十四烷基酸二乙醇酰胺、十六烷基酸二乙醇酰胺、十八烷基酸二乙醇酰胺中的一种。
具体的,所述烷基氨基丙酸钠选自十二烷基氨基丙酸钠、十四烷基氨基丙酸钠、十六烷基氨基丙酸钠、十八烷基氨基丙酸钠中的一种。
具体的,所述烷基糖苷选自十二烷基糖苷、十四烷基糖苷、十六烷基糖苷中的一种。
具体的,所述驱油组分为聚丙烯酰胺。
具体的,所述酶组分为碱性果胶酶、碱性淀粉酶、碱性脂肪酶、碱性蛋白酶中的一种或几种的组合物。
本发明的有益效果是:
本发明提供的表面活性剂组合物,由烷基酸二乙醇酰胺、烷基氨基丙酸钠、烷基糖苷、纳米二氧化硅分散液混合复配而成的表面活性剂,具有协同增效去污效果,可作为织物净洗剂、浸泡漂白剂、除油净洗剂等的添加料,加入后能够提升其去污性能,并且加入了驱油组分,提升了其驱油性能,还加入了碱性酶组分,利用碱性酶组分能够强力分解残留在织物上的果蔬污渍、油脂等污垢。
具体实施方式
为了能进一步了解本发明的特征、技术手段以及所达到的具体目的、功能,下面结合具体实施方式对本发明作进一步的详细描述。
实施例1
一种高效去污的表面活性剂组合物,包括以下重量份的组分:十二烷基酸二乙醇酰胺25份、十二烷基氨基丙酸钠30份、十六烷基糖苷20份、纳米二氧化硅分散液10份、聚丙烯酰胺2份、碱性酶组分0.5份、乙二醇苯醚0.5份。
其中,纳米二氧化硅分散液为粒径为20~200nm的纳米二氧化硅分散在水中而形成的透明液体,这里使用的水为软水,通常洗涤用水为硬水,硬水中的钙离子含量高,加入纳米二氧化硅分散液,纳米二氧化硅分散液遇到浓度高的钙离子会形成小颗粒的凝胶,清洗衣物时,在手动或洗衣机的高速转动下,利用转动的凝胶与污垢的碰撞而将污垢除去,从而提升其去污性能。
乙二醇苯醚是作为杀菌剂,其在该体系中稳定存在。
优选的,酶组分为碱性果胶酶、碱性脂肪酶按重量比1:1组成的混合物,苹果、柑橘类、柿子、梨、香蕉、草莓、豆类、花椰菜、红萝卜、高丽菜、南瓜、马铃薯、洋葱、牛蒡、大豆等果蔬中都含有果胶,人们在进食时容易将这些果蔬产品残留在衣物上,普通的表面活性剂难以去除,本申请加入了碱性果胶酶,利用碱性果胶酶将果胶分解,从而快速去除残留在衣物上的污渍,而碱性脂肪酶能够分解油脂,从而去除油脂。
